The Northwest Territories are home to Great Bear Lake and Great Slave Lake, two of the greatest lake trout fisheries on Earth, plus world-class Arctic char, Arctic grayling, northern pike, and the mighty Mackenzie River.
Great Slave Lake & South
Great Slave Lake, Hay River, Fort Smith, Slave River, Taltson -- Lake trout, pike, walleye, grayling
Great Bear Lake & Sahtu
Great Bear Lake, Tulita, Norman Wells -- World's best lake trout, northern pike
Mackenzie River Valley
Mackenzie River, Fort Simpson, Nahanni River, Liard River -- Inconnu, grayling, pike, walleye
Yellowknife & East Arm
Yellowknife area, East Arm of Great Slave, Prelude Lake, Gordon Lake -- Lake trout, pike, grayling
North Slave & Barrenlands
Lac la Martre, Hottah Lake, Rae, Gameti -- Lake trout, pike, Arctic grayling
Mackenzie Delta & Arctic Coast
Inuvik, Tuktoyaktuk, Tree River, Coppermine River -- Arctic char, grayling, pike
